Approach

  • The surface of the approach is stone/concrete tiles/paving slabs.
  • The approach surface is uneven in places.
  • There is step-free access on the approach.

Outside Access

  • This information is for the entrance located at the front of the branch .
  • There is external signage.
  • There is ramped/sloped or stepped access at this entrance.
  • Entrance View
    • There is a canopy or recess which provides weather protection at this entrance.
    • There is a dark mat or floor marking at this entrance that might be perceived as a hole.
    • The entrance door(s) does/do contrast visually with the immediate surroundings.
    • There is not a bell/buzzer.
    • There is not an intercom.
    • The main door(s) open(s) away from you (push).
    • The door(s) is/are single width.
    • The door(s) may be difficult to open.
    • The width of the door opening is 86cm.
    • There is a small lip on the threshold of the entrance, with a height of 2cm or below.
  • Ramp/Slope View
    • The ramp/slope is located in front of the entrance .
    • The gradient of the ramp/slope is steep.
    • The ramp/slope is portable.
    • The ramp/slope does bypass the step(s).
  • Step(s) View
    • The step(s) is/are located in front of the main entrance.
    • There is/are 1 step(s).
    • The step(s) is/are not clearly marked.
    • The height of the step(s) is/are not between 15cm and 18cm.
    • The height of the step(s) is/are 6cm.

Inside the Branch

  • There is step-free access throughout the majority of the branch.
  • The type of flooring in the branch is carpet and vinyl.
  • There is flooring in the branch which is shiny and could cause issues with glare or look slippery to some people.
  • There is flooring in the branch which includes patterns or colours which could be confusing or look like steps or holes to some people.
  • The lighting levels are moderate to good.
  • There is a waiting area available in the branch.
  • There is sufficient space for a wheelchair user to use the seating area.
  • Seating in the branch includes; chairs with armrests.
  • Comments View
    • There is a dedicated Mortgage Services desk at the rear of the branch.

Desk(s)

  • There is/are 2 desk(s) in the branch.
  • The desk(s) is/are located to the left and to the rear.
  • The nearest desk is approximately 4m from the entrance.
  • The desk(s) is/are is clearly visible from the entrance.
  • There is step-free access to the desk(s).
  • There is a clear unobstructed route to the desk(s).
  • Desk Features View
    • There are screens, windows, TVs or mirrors in front of or behind some of the desks which could adversely affect the ability of someone to lip read.
    • The desk(s) is/are not placed in front of a plain background.
    • The lighting levels at the desk(s) are moderate to good.
    • The distance between the floor and the underside of the desk(s) is 68cm.
    • There is sufficient space to write or sign documents on the desk(s).
    • Some of the desks have clear space under them.
    • There is not a hearing assistance system at the desk(s).

Level Change (Step to Mortgage Services)

  • There is a/are step(s) located at the rear if the branch.
  • The step(s) is/are used to access The Mortgage Services Desk.
  • There is/are 1 step(s).
  • The height of the step(s) is/are not between 15cm and 18cm.
  • The height of the step(s) is/are 8cm.
